Seasonal Demand Drives Every Landscaping Search

As spring approaches around Jacksboro, homeowners suddenly start searching for yard cleanup, mowing contracts, and mulch installation all at once, and the same rush happens in reverse each fall with leaf removal and winterizing. A landscaping website has to be ready before that seasonal spike arrives, with clear service lists and an easy way to lock in a recurring mowing contract rather than a one-time job. Larger rural properties around Jack County add another layer, since acreage maintenance and fence-line clearing are common requests that a typical suburban lawn-care template does not address.

Separate one-time jobs from recurring contracts

Spring cleanup and weekly mowing are different sales, and each should have a clear path to booking.

Address larger rural properties directly

Acreage mowing, brush clearing, and fence-line maintenance are common around Jack County and deserve their own content.

Make seasonal services visible year-round

Spring cleanup, summer mowing, fall leaf removal, and winter prep should each have a place on the site, updated as seasons change.

Show real yard transformations

Before-and-after photos of completed landscaping jobs are far more convincing than a description of services.

Offer a simple quote request form

A short form asking for property size and service needed lets homeowners start the process without waiting for a callback.

List irrigation and hardscape work separately

Sprinkler system work and patio or retaining wall projects are distinct purchases from routine mowing and deserve their own pages.
